    Over Hopped

    I just put Pale Ale down and I think that I have over hopped it. I used as follows Coopers Aust Pale Ale Coopers BE2 1kg LDME 500g ( 300g boiled in 3lt ) I boiled 25g of Willamette hops(pellets) for 15mins with above LDME I then dry hopped 25g of Citra at end. US-05 yeast 23 litres Have I put...
